在当今的数字化时代,企业和个人都在寻找能够提高生产效率和降低成本的解决方案,ASP(Active Server Pages)结合MySQL数据库的使用,为开发者提供了一个强大而灵活的工具集,以构建动态且高效的Web应用程序,本文将深入探讨如何利用ASP与MySQL的结合来优化网站性能,并提供一些实用的优惠策略,帮助企业节省成本,提升竞争力。
一、ASP与MySQL简介
ASP(Active Server Pages)是一种由微软开发服务器端脚本环境,它允许开发者使用VBScript或JScript等编程语言创建动态网页内容,ASP文件通常包含HTML标记、脚本命令以及COM组件调用,这些元素共同工作以生成用户请求的页面。
MySQL是一个广泛使用的开源关系型数据库管理系统,以其高性能、可靠性和易用性著称,MySQL支持SQL语言,使得数据的存储、查询和管理变得简单高效。
二、为什么选择ASP+MySQL?
成本效益:MySQL作为开源软件,无需支付昂贵的许可费用,大大降低了项目成本。
跨平台支持:尽管ASP起源于Windows环境,但通过适当的配置,也可以在其他操作系统上运行,增加了灵活性。
易于集成:MySQL数据库可以轻松地与ASP应用程序集成,提供强大的数据存储和检索能力。
社区支持:两者都拥有庞大的用户基础和活跃的社区,意味着丰富的资源和及时的技术支持。
三、优化策略与优惠
1.性能优化
索引优化:合理设计数据库索引,可以显著提高查询速度。
缓存机制:利用ASP的缓存功能,减少对数据库的频繁访问,提升响应时间。
分页技术:对于大量数据的展示,采用分页技术减轻服务器负担。
2.成本控制
云服务优惠:许多云服务提供商如AWS、Azure等,针对新用户或特定服务提供折扣,利用这些优惠可以进一步降低成本。
共享托管方案:对于小型项目,可以选择共享托管服务,相比独立服务器更经济实惠。
3.安全性增强
SQL注入防护:使用预处理语句和参数化查询,防止SQL注入攻击。
数据加密:对敏感信息进行加密存储,保护用户隐私。
四、案例分析
假设一家在线零售商希望升级其电子商务平台,以提高用户体验并降低运营成本,通过采用ASP+MySQL的组合,该平台实现了以下改进:
加载速度提升:通过实施上述性能优化措施,页面加载时间缩短了30%。
成本节约:迁移到云基础设施后,利用提供商的优惠计划,年度IT支出减少了20%。
安全性加强:部署了多重安全措施,有效抵御了常见的网络攻击,增强了客户信任。
五、FAQs
Q1: ASP与PHP相比,在性能上有何优势?
A1: ASP在处理Windows环境下的应用程序时表现更佳,尤其是在与Microsoft的其他产品(如IIS、SQL Server)集成时,ASP的内置对象和组件模型可以为开发者提供更多便利,性能也取决于具体实现和硬件配置,没有绝对的优势。
Q2: MySQL是否适合大规模企业应用?
A2: 是的,MySQL被广泛应用于各种规模的企业中,包括许多大型互联网公司如Facebook、Twitter等,其可扩展性、高可用性和成本效益使其成为大规模数据处理的理想选择,对于极大规模的应用,可能需要额外的架构设计和优化。
以上就是关于“ASP 用MYSQL优惠”的问题,朋友们可以点击主页了解更多内容,希望可以够帮助大家!